046e88a291 [BE] [3/3] Rewrite super() calls in test (#94592)
Rewrite Python built-in class `super()` calls. Only non-semantic changes should be applied.

- #94587
- #94588
- #94592

Also, methods with only a `super()` call are removed:

```diff
class MyModule(nn.Module):
-   def __init__(self):
-       super().__init__()
-
    def forward(self, ...):
        ...
```

Some cases that change the semantics should be kept unchanged. E.g.:

2a7a39c1af (de)serialization of values between C++ and Python (#30108)
Summary:
This PR updates `torch::pickle_save` to use the new zipfile format introduced in #29232 and adds `torch::pickle_load` which can decode the zipfile format. Now that `torch.save/load` use this format as well (if the `_use_new_zipfile_serialization` flag is `True`), raw values saved in Python can be loaded in C++ and vice versa.

8a233b99cb Report errors through call stack (#22280)
Summary:
The error for `test_error_stack_module`:

```
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"../test.py", line 35, in <module>
    scripted = torch.jit.script(M())
  File "/home/davidriazati/other/pytorch/torch/jit/__init__.py", line 1119, in script
    return _convert_to_script_module(obj)
  File "/home/davidriazati/other/pytorch/torch/jit/__init__.py", line 1825, in _convert_to_script_module
    raise e
RuntimeError:

d(int x) -> int:
Expected a value of type 'int' for argument 'x' but instead found type 'str'.
:
at ../test.py:11:12
def c(x):
    return d("hello") + d(x)
           ~ <--- HERE

'c' is being compiled since it was called from 'b'
at ../test.py:14:12
def b(x):
    return c(x)
           ~~~ <--- HERE

'b' is being compiled since it was called from 'forward'
at ../test.py:22:16
    def forward(self, x):
        return b(x)
               ~~~ <--- HERE

'forward' is being compiled since it was called from 'forward'
at ../test.py:31:20
    def forward(self, x):
        return x + self.submodule(x)
                   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 <--- HERE
```

This also unifies our error reporting in the front end with `ErrorReport`
